Optimize Payment Timing: Schedule payments to optimize cash flow.

Optimizing payment timing is crucial for managing cash flow effectively and maximizing financial efficiency. Here’s how to schedule payments to optimize cash flow:

1. Forecast Cash Flow

  • Objective: Use historical data and financial projections to forecast cash flow needs accurately.
  • Action: Determine the timing for outgoing payments while ensuring sufficient liquidity.

2. Prioritize Payments

  • Objective: Allocate funds strategically by prioritizing payments.
  • Action: Base priorities on due dates, vendor relationships, and potential discounts for early payments.

3. Leverage Payment Terms

  • Objective: Align payment terms with your cash flow cycle.
  • Action: Negotiate extended payment terms to delay cash outflows or secure early payment discounts to reduce costs.

4. Use Payment Automation

  • Objective: Schedule payments efficiently and reduce manual errors.
  • Action: Implement automated payment systems or software within your ERP system.

5. Monitor Receivables and Payables

  • Objective: Maintain a balanced cash flow by managing accounts receivable and payable.
  • Action: Follow up on overdue receivables promptly and manage payables within agreed terms.

6. Consider Float and Float Optimization

  • Objective: Optimize cash management using the float period.
  • Action: Utilize the time between payment initiation and clearance, ensuring alignment with vendor expectations and terms.

7. Utilize Cash Management Tools

  • Objective: Analyze cash flow patterns and simulate payment scenarios.
  • Action: Use cash management tools or ERP system modules for optimization.

8. Review and Adjust

  • Objective: Adapt payment schedules based on changing conditions.
  • Action: Regularly review and adjust payment schedules and cash flow forecasts for seasonal fluctuations or unexpected expenses.

9. Strategic Planning

  • Objective: Balance cash flow optimization with vendor relationships.
  • Action: Develop a strategic payment schedule that considers maintaining positive vendor relationships and leveraging payment discounts.

10. Compliance and Reporting

  • Objective: Ensure adherence to financial regulations and accurate reporting.
  • Action: Maintain records and reporting to track cash flow performance and ensure compliance
